From 6397f3025aef231a6c21d91a66e0275584650580 Mon Sep 17 00:00:00 2001 From: Celia Amador Date: Mon, 18 Aug 2025 13:32:15 +0200 Subject: [PATCH] EDM-1997: Show alert title as received from the API by default --- .../components/OverviewPage/Cards/Alerts/AlertsCard.tsx |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/libs/ui-components/src/components/OverviewPage/Cards/Alerts/AlertsCard.tsx b/libs/ui-components/src/components/OverviewPage/Cards/Alerts/AlertsCard.tsx index 49a5c5eca..7d9da0a06 100644 --- a/libs/ui-components/src/components/OverviewPage/Cards/Alerts/AlertsCard.tsx +++ b/libs/ui-components/src/components/OverviewPage/Cards/Alerts/AlertsCard.tsx @@ -116,6 +116,12 @@ const resourceKindLabel = (t: TFunction, resourceKind: ResourceKind | undefined) return t('Template version'); } }; +const getAlertTitle = (alert: AlertManagerAlert, defaultTitle: string) => { + if (alert.annotations.summary) { + return alert.annotations.summary; + } + return defaultTitle; +}; const AlertsCard = () => { const { t } = useTranslation(); @@ -154,7 +160,7 @@ const AlertsCard = () => { {' '} - {alertTypes[alertName] || alertName} + {getAlertTitle(alert, alertTypes[alertName] || alertName)}